基于能量原理的平面张弦梁静力分析

摘    要:基于连续化分析模型,依据能量变分原理,建立平面张弦梁结构的平衡微分方程,采用伽辽金法求得张弦梁结构的内力与位移。对张弦梁结构在全跨荷载以及半跨荷载状态下的静力性能进行了分析。通过与有限元结果对比,验证了理论解的正确性,所得公式可为张弦梁结构的工程设计及优化研究提供参考和借鉴。

关 键 词:能量原理  张弦梁  变形协调  伽辽金法

Static Analysis of Planar Beam String Structure Based on Energy Principle

Abstract:Based on the continuous analysis model, according to the principle of stationary potential energy,, using deformation coordination method of the cable-arch structure, the static theory analysis model of Beam String Structure is established, through setting vertical displacement function, the analytical solution of the internal force and displacement is derivated for Beam String Structure in full-span loads state and half-span loads state. Compared with the finite element results, the correctness of theoretical solution is verified .The formulas obtained in this paper can provides a reference and reference for Beam String Structure engineering design and optimization research.
Keywords:theory principle  Beam String Structure  compatibility of deformation  Galerkin method
